Rangers Stifled by Mariners' Sixth-Inning Surge at T-Mobile Park
In a tightly contested matchup, the Texas Rangers faced off against the Seattle Mariners at T-Mobile Park. The game concluded with a 6-0 scoreline in favor of the home team, leaving the Rangers with a 57-53 record while the Mariners improved to 58-52.
First Inning
The opening inning set a defensive tone as both teams struggled to find their rhythm. The Rangers were unable to get on base, while Seattle mirrored their efforts with no hits or runs.
Third Inning
By the third inning, Texas managed their first hit courtesy of Adolis GarcÃa's single. However, it wasn't enough to break through Seattle's defense. Meanwhile, Julio RodrÃguez of the M’s registered his team's first hit but was left stranded on base.
Fifth Inning
The fifth inning saw Seattle take control as they scored twice. A combination of timely hitting and strategic baserunning allowed them to capitalize on opportunities that eluded Texas throughout this period.
Sixth Inning
The sixth inning marked a pivotal moment in this Rangers vs Mariners turning point when Seattle extended their lead significantly by adding three more runs. This surge was fueled by two home runs that left Texas scrambling for answers defensively.
Eighth and Ninth Innings
Despite efforts from Marcus Semien and Corey Seager who each recorded hits late in the game, Texas couldn't muster any offensive momentum against an effective Mariners bullpen which maintained its composure until closing out proceedings without conceding further ground.
